Dropbox won't start or allow login after upgrading to Mac OS Sonoma.

Application Affected
Dropbox Mac Desktop

Device
Mac Studio

Operating System/Browser (if using the web)
Mac OS Sonoma 14.7.8
Dropbox App Version (if using the app)
205.4.5765

Question or Issue
Today I upgraded from Monterey (which was working perfectly) to Sonoma because an app I needed required the update. Now the Dropbox desktop app won't load.

  • I tried updating the app, but it still doesn't work.
  • I've rebooted the computer. Doesn't work.

If I click on it in the menu bar, it just says, "Starting...." and the animation keeps cycling.  It won't let me log in. 

I've got literally TERABYTES of stuff on Dropbox and quite a few selective sync items, so the idea of having to completely delete and remanage this is just a nightmare.

Very frustrated.

    Thanks for bringing this to our attention, PH80.

    Are you still having this issue? If so, I'd like to give you some context on how the app works in this case.

    Since your computer's OS was updated, the app might have needed to perform a re-index of your files.

    If you have other apps that also begin to run when your computer starts, they might compete with the Dropbox app, making the re-index take more time than expected.

    If you have many and/or very large files, one way to help the app in this case is to reduce the number of files in your Dropbox folder with selective sync.

    Let us know if that helps!
